Position Description:
Develops customized quantitative tools using programming tools (Python or R). Provides modeling, analytical solutions, and data management services to quantitative researchers, portfolio managers, and senior management. Reports capabilities, multi-factor model risk forecasting, quantitative alpha research, big data analytics, and performance attribution. Contributes to the continued development and incorporation of non-traditional and/or unstructured data and data science applications to enhance the research and investment process. Delivers innovative data visualization and analytical tools capable of illustrating current and time series investment themes, portfolio exposures, and factors driving fund performance.
Primary Responsibilities:
Oversees daily, weekly, and monthly production reporting cycles across the analytic environments.Responds to ad-hoc data analysis requests in support of projects.Participates in all aspects of portfolio risk including model construction, factor and covariance definitions, and factor calculations.Translates output statistics into meaningful information used within the portfolio management function. Ensures that all required input data is available, statistical output is accurate, and reports are generated properly.Expands and enhances technical infrastructure.Analyzes large data sets in order to develop new processes, perform calculations, identify anomalies, and/or produce new reporting capabilities. Liaises with investment professionals to gather requirements and manage deliverables of technical development teams.
